- 75,000 Exams to Find One Testicular Cancer2026-03-17
Screening 300,793 adolescents caught 4 testicular cancers in 6 months — and 86% of all cases were stage I anyway
Screening of Adolescents for Testicular Cancer — A Nationwide Retrospective Cohort Study screening testicular cancer cohort study pediatric urology

- Old Prostate Exam Survives the MRI Era2026-03-03
A 164-patient retrospective found suspicious DRE was present in 48.5% of clinically significant prostate cancer cases and correlated with advanced pathological stage (≥pT3)
In the Era of mpMRI and PSMA PET/CT: Does Digital Rectal Examination Still Matter? prostate cancer screening retrospective cohort surgical outcomes biomarkers
- Breast Cancer's Sexual Side Effects: Still Mostly Ignored2025-07-04
92% of breast cancer patients wanted systematic sexual health information; only 47% ever got any, and just 20% were screened
Information and Screening for Sexual Disorders of Patients with Non-Metastatic Breast Cancer: Results of a Survey sexual dysfunction screening survivorship women's health health services cross-sectional
